Ubuntu 9.04の上でソースからセットアップFuppesメディアサーバー
カルマのUbuntu nine.tenでオファーからFuppesメディアサーバーをコンパイルすると、しかし、永続性と時間の少しビットで、それが実行される可能性があります、だけではなく、単純な作業です。 ホストは、作業テクニックを行うので、この情報で私はあなたのUbuntu ten.04 x64を使用しFuppes Media Serverをインストールするには、楽な方法で既存のでしょう。
Fuppesは、Linuxベースの大部分はUPnPメディア·サーバーであり、PS3とXbox 360に現在の主要なDLNAに役立ちます。 あなたがすることを望むことが最初の問題セットアップを始めるには少し少し少しアップセットはそれほど複雑にするためにsuでログインしていますが、あなたは、sudoコマンドを使用します。 また、あなたが依存関係を設定するがを除いて、1である特定のすべての単一のコマンドラインを操作することを確認してください。
SU
すぐにrootとしてログインした後に、autoconfを削除したいしようとしている、automake、およびgettextをしてあなたのバンドルリソースを交換してください。
autoconfのautomakeのgettextのを取り除くのapt-get
apt-get updateを実行し
あなたは上記のパッケージを根絶した後、今は、gcc-four.3にダウングレードするコンパイラをしたいと思うでしょう。 あなたは、コンパイラを変更した直後にあなたは、autoconfやautomakeとgettextを再インストールする必要があります。
apt-getでインストールはgcc-4.threeのg + +-four.three
autoconfのautomakeをgettextを設定するapt-getは
今、あなたが受け取ったあなたのUbuntuサーバー上の構成要素環境を設定したので、その後Fuppesメディアサーバーの依存関係の緩和を取得する必要がありますしようとしている。 私も正直Fuppesメディアサーバーに必要なことができ、オプションで利用可能なパッケージを含むオファーのインベントリをまとめました。 あなたがUbuntuまたはDebianの単一の他の製品にFuppesに配置し、すべての問題を持っている場合、単純に上が欠けになるシングルのようなものですパッケージの契約を探し..
apt-getでインストールして構成要素 - 重要な糸状-stubs0-devののlibpcre3-devその他のlibpcre + +-dev以下のlibpcre-ocamlのlibpcre-ocaml-devのその他のlibxml2-devのsqlite3のlibuuid-perlのlibuuidm - その他のocaml-devのlibuuidm - その他のocaml-devのlibtaglib - その他のocaml-devののlibiconv-フック-devのimagemagickのその他のlibavutil-dev libavformatで-devのlibavcodec-devのlibfaad-devのその他のlibgsm1-devのその他のlibogg-dev libschroedinger-devのlibspeex-devのその他のlibtheora-devのその他のlibvorbis-devのlibx11-devのlibxext-devのlibraw1394-devのlibdc1394-22-devのlibmpeg4ip- devのlibmp3lame-devのlibtwolame-devのlibmpcdec-devのその他のlibflac-devのlibmp4v2-devののlibmad0-dev libmad-ocamlの-devのffmpegのlibffmpegthumbnailer-devのその他のlibsqlite3-devのuuid-dev libpanel-applet2-devのlibpanelappletmm-2.six-devのその他のlibnotify-devのlibmagick + + -devののlibsvn1転覆libtoolは
今はFuppesをインストールするための完全な依存関係をダウンロードしたときには、やりたいことが次の問題はFuppesのオファーコードをダウンロードします。
あなたは、subversionからコードを提供する可能性があるをダウンロードしたかもしれない後、fuppesディレクトリに変更します。
CD fuppes
一度fuppesのリスト内にあることが、後続のコマンドでインストールを設定するために向かっている。
autoreconfの-VFI
あなたは自動設定Fuppesを設定して持っている今あること、ビデオクリップのトランスコーディングと完全に別のプラグインやコーデックのすべてを許可するには、次のコマンドを実行します。
。/ configureをCC = gccの-4.three CXX = g + +が-4.3-接頭辞= / usrをイネーブル-gnomeのパネル·アプレットは、Enable-トランスコーダ-ffmpegのダウンロード·許可·ラメ許twolameイネーブル-のvorbis-は、allow-ImageMagickは-ALLOW-MAD-のallow-のfaad
あなたは上のコマンドを実行した瞬間、出力は下に要約のようになります。 あなたは、任意のコーデックやプラグインを欠いている場合は単に再実行して、autoreconfのVFI-コマンドを実行し直し。/ permit-plugin/codecソリューションを活用したコマンドを設定します。 例えば、。/ configureをイネーブル-twolame
概要
オーディオトランスコーディングプラグインエンコーダ:
ラメ:はい
twolame:はい
PCM / WAV:確かに
デコーダー:
vorbisの:確かに(libvorbisfile)
MPCの注意:
FLACの注意:
のfaad:確かに(aac/mp4/m4a)
怒って:確かに(MPEGレイヤI、II&III)
ビデオトランスコーディングプラグイン
ffmpegの:有効
画像変換/スケーリングプラグイン
ImageMagickの:有効(ワンドDO-API)
オーディオメタデータの抽出プラグイン
taglibディレクティブ:有効(MP3、OGG、FLAC&MPC)
mpeg4ip/mp4v2:有効(mp4/m4a)
画像メタデータの抽出プラグイン
のexiv2:無効
ImageMagickの:有効(ワンドDO-API)
simage:無効(JPEG、PNG、GIF、TIFF、RGB、写真、TGA、EPS)
ビデオクリップのメタデータの抽出プラグイン
libavformatで:有効
雑多
のiconv:有効(文字変換)
uuidを:有効にする
inotifyを:有効にする
fuppesを使用するための多くの感謝
バグを報告してください
以下のあなたが必要なように設定Fuppes設定すると、単にあなたのUbuntu ten.04カルマサーバまたはデスクトップ上にFuppesに配置する後続の命令を運営しています。
作る
make installを
ldconfigを
make distcleanを
右のあなたのUbuntuボックスにFuppesのセットを取得した後に、それはfuppes.cfgファイルを作るために起こっているので、Fuppesを開始する必要がありますする必要があります。 Fuppesメディアサーバーを始めるためだけに、端末ウィンドウにfuppesを入力します。
fuppes
したら、それはあなたのIPハンドルを尋ねたり、どのような近所のアダプタは上fuppesを使用する必要があろうfuppesを開始します。 あなたはほぼ確実に完全に1持っているデスクトップ上のFuppesを入れている場合は、ネットワークインタフェースを、ので、eth0にこれを設定します。 あなたは余分な、単一の近所のアダプタを使用してサーバー上でfuppesをインストールする場合は、ローカルネットワーク上のもの1日に決定します。 今すぐあなたのネットワーク接続が設定されていること、それは本当に下のテキストに似た単一のものを持っている最大である。
FUPPES - 0.646
完全無料のUPnPのアミューズメントサービス
http://fuppes.ulrich-voelkel.de
== LIB / ContentDirectory / VirtualContainerMgr.cpp(56)::月11月2 14時35分40秒2009 ==
利用できるファイルvfolder.cfgません
ウェブインターフェース:IPタックル
R =データベースを再構築
U =アップデートデータベース
I =印刷技術情報
H =プリントアシスト
あきらめて押して "CTRL-C"または "q"
Ctrl + Cキーを押しFuppesを停止します。
今Fuppesは、Xbox 360やプレイステーション3に類似している私たちの全く異なるメディアショッパーのハードウェアの所へ行くのできるようになりますようにのはfuppes.cfgファイルを編集して最適化できます。 カルマUbuntuの10.04に設定および微調整Fuppesメディアサーバー上の多くの詳細については。 さらに我々はvfolder.cfgファイルを作成します。
VI /ルート/ .fuppes / fuppes.cfg
VI /ルート/ .fuppes / vfolder.cfg
達成されなければならない最後の職業は、それが可能Fuppesメディアサーバーが直ちに起動時に開始するために行っています。 あなたの端末の計画の後続の命令を運営しています。
します。mkdir /および他の多くの/ fuppes
MKDIRは/ var / lib / fuppes
CP〜/ .fuppes / fuppes.cfg /などなど/ fuppes
CP〜/ .fuppes / vfolder.cfg /などなど/ fuppes
CP〜/ .fuppes / fuppes.dbは/ var / lib / fuppes
保護のための原因は、次以降のユーザおよびグループが含まれています。
adduserの法、社内の/ var / lib / fuppesシェルは/ bin / sh-GROUP-no-generateを家庭fuppes
chownのfuppes:fuppes /および他の多くの/ fuppes / *
chownコマンドの-R fuppes:fuppesは/ var / lib / fuppes
今あなたは/にfuppes.cfgファイルをコピーし、他の/ fuppes多くの受信持っているとfuppesと呼ばれる人のグループを作り出した、あなたが今後続のコマンドを入力してFuppesのスタートアップファイルを生成する必要がありますする必要があるかもしれない。
などのvi /と/ init.dディレクトリ/ fuppesd
/および他の多くの/ fuppesd / init.dのためのvimのソフトウェアあなたにFuppes Wikiから借りfuppesd / /などなど/ init.dスタートアップファイルをコピーして貼り付けます。 一度あなたがFuppesのブートファイルを生成して保存し、あなたが何を必要とするすべては、次のコマンドを操作します。
します。chmod + xは/ etc / init.d / fuppesd
のupdate-rc.d fuppesdデフォルト60
fuppesd / /などなど/ init.dの停止
は/ etc / init.d / fuppesd始める
それはあなたが今だけあなたのUbuntu nine.tenサーバまたはデスクトップに電源からFuppesメディアサーバーを設定するんだthatsの。 だけを念頭に維持するFuppesを設定または編集するには、あなたがしなければならないすべては、/など/ fuppes / fuppes.cfgファイルを編集します。 またはまた、あなたのIPアドレスを持つのオファーに加え、あなたのインターネットブラウザにfuppes.cfgファイルのFuppesに設定されたポート数を入力することができます。













